Characteristics and nuances of our Lavender Pearls
- The miracle of natural color: Unlike classic Japanese Akoya pearls that move within white or cream spectrums, lavender tones come almost exclusively from Freshwater pearls. It is the oyster’s own genetics that determines this beautiful mauve tone from birth.
- Unique nuances (Overtones): Each pearl is a one-of-a-kind canvas. Its nacre can display anything from a soft, dusty lilac to plum flashes, deep violets, or subtle metallic and coppery touches as they turn under the light.

Do they fade with sun exposure or over time?
Because they are natural colors organically created by the oyster, they do not fade from normal exposure to sunlight. However, like all authentic cultured pearls, to protect their unparalleled luster/shine, you should avoid contact with hairsprays, perfumes, or harsh chemicals.
